Mos Def’s 2009 album, The Ecstatic, is often hailed as a definitive return to form and a masterpiece of "internationalist" hip-hop. After a period of inconsistent releases and a heavy focus on acting, the album re-established him (now Yasiin Bey) as one of the most versatile and artful lyricists in the game. Track Spotlight: "Auditorium" (Prod. Madlib)
In FLAC, this track reveals its genius. The sample—a Syrian folk song—floats with eerie clarity. Slick Rick’s narration is crisp, but the magic is in the low end. Madlib’s 808 kicks are distorted but not clipped. A standard MP3 creates "intermodulation distortion" in this track, blurring the bass and the strings. A Mos Def The Ecstatic FLAC rip preserves the granular texture of the distortion, making the beat feel alive rather than digitized.
